#2224. 车站检票

车站检票

Description

Y学校共派出M名选手参加NOIP2021,现在他们正赶往火车站参加比赛。火车站共有N个检票口。由于检票员的操作速度不同,每个检票口的通行速度也就不同,平均测量,第k个检票口的速度为Tk秒。

在候车时,精于计算的选手们就开始思考,假设一开始所有检票口都处于准备状态,每个检票口一次只能通过一人。那么M名选手至少需要多少时间全部通过检票口。

Input Format

第一行两个整数,N(1<=N<=100000)M(1<=M<=10^9)。分别表示检票口数量以及人数。

接下来N行,每行一个整数,表示每个检票口的检票时间。范围在[1,10^9]

Output Format

仅一行,输出全部通过的最少时间。

7 10
3
8
3
6
9
2
4
8

Hint

【数据规模和约定】

对于30%的数据,M<=20.

对于50%的数据,M<=1000.

对于80%的数据,M<=300000.

对于100%的数据,1<=N<=100000, 1<=M<=10^9


Source

未分类